Description

Retatrutide is a long‑chain peptide structurally optimized to exhibit high affinity and functional activity at the GLP‑1 (glucagon‑like peptide‑1), GIP (glucose‑dependent insulinotropic polypeptide), and glucagon receptors. This triple mechanism promotes:

  • Glucose‑dependent stimulation of insulin secretion
  • Modulation of glucagon secretion
  • Increased energy expenditure
  • Reduced food intake

The molecule has been chemically modified to extend its plasma half‑life, incorporating non‑natural amino acid substitutions and stabilization strategies against proteolytic degradation, enabling subcutaneous administration at prolonged intervals. Retatrutide is currently in advanced clinical studies, primarily targeting obesity and metabolic disorders.

Multi-Receptor Mechanism of Action

The primary distinguishing feature of Retatrutide lies in its ability to simultaneously activate three key hormonal receptors involved in metabolic regulation:

GLP-1, GIP, and glucagon.

This integrated activation has been widely studied for enabling a more comprehensive physiological response, acting across different metabolic pathways. Experimental research investigates how this approach may:

  • Influence appetite control and satiety by modulating central and peripheral signals related to food intake
    • Increase energy expenditure through activation of glucagon-associated metabolic pathways
    • Improve glycemic control by impacting both insulin secretion and insulin sensitivity

This combination of effects makes Retatrutide a strategic compound for research focused on multifactorial metabolic conditions, such as metabolic syndrome.

 

Retatrutide in Research on Body Weight and Glucose Metabolism

Preclinical studies have explored the potential of Retatrutide in preventing diet-induced weight gain and reducing insulin resistance. Data suggest that its integrated mechanism of action may result in more consistent metabolic effects compared to single-target agonists.

In the context of type 2 diabetes research, Retatrutide is being investigated for its ability to modulate glucose homeostasis, influencing both hepatic glucose production and peripheral glucose uptake.

These combined effects make the peptide a promising target in studies focused on energy balance and systemic metabolism.
